WebFirst is of flat warts. They are benign tumors of the epidermis and usually occur in children. Flat warts are about the size of a pinhead and usually appear on the face, but can also appear on arms, knees, or hands. Other possibilities are of solar lentigo and solar keratosis. WebSmall, white bumps that form on your nose are most likely a condition known as milia. Also known as baby acne for its common occurrence on the faces of newborns, milia is a painless and harmless skin condition that affects many individuals through infancy and even adulthood. Milia cannot be prevented, according to "The New York Times" health ... WebRosacea is a chronic skin condition that causes tiny red pimples and redness of the skin. It typically only occurs on the face and it is common for small blood vessels to appear on the surface of the skin. Rosacea often starts with a tendency to blush or flush easily. The condition can also make skin thick and cause acne-like breakouts.

WebJan 11, 2024 · A small, raised bump that is shiny or pearly, and may have small blood vessels. A small, flat spot that is scaly, irregularly shaped, and pale, pink, or red. A spot that bleeds easily, then heals and appears to go away, then bleeds again in a few weeks.
